<<
>>

Семинар 5. Организация взаимодействия процессов через pipe и FIFO в UNIX

Понятие потока ввода-вывода. Представление о работе с файлами через системные вызовы и стандартную библиотеку ввода-вывода. Понятие файлового дескриптора. Открытие файла. Системный вызов open ().
Системные вызовы close (), read (), write (). Понятие pipe. Системный вызов pipe (). Организация связи через pipe между процессом-родителем и процессом-потом- ком. Наследование файловых дескрипторов при вызовах fork() и ехес (). Особенности поведения вызовов read () и write () для pip’a. Понятие FIFO. Использование системного вызова mknod () для создания FIFO. Функция mkf if о (). Особенности поведения вызова open () при открытии FIFO.

Ключевые слова: поток ввода-вывода, файловый дескриптор, таблица открытых файлов процесса, стандартный поток ввода, стандартный поток вывода, стандартный поток вывода для ошибок, открытие файла, закрытие файла, pipe, FIFO, файл типа FIFO, системные вызовы open, read, write, close, pipe, mknod, mkf ifo.

<< | >>
Источник: В.Е. Карпов К.А. Коньков. Основы операционных систем. 2005

Еще по теме Семинар 5. Организация взаимодействия процессов через pipe и FIFO в UNIX:

  1. 14.6. Организация взаимодействия библиотек
  2. 5.11. Психология организации взаимодействия служб и подразделений органа правопорядка
  3. 12.3. Допрос (опрос) как процесс информационного взаимодействия
  4. § 11.2. Процесс осуществления инноваций в организации
  5. Значение групповых процессов в организациях.
  6. Прием организации процесса мышления.
  7. Процесс развития социальных групп в организации.
  8. Сущность процесса управления в организациях.
  9. 2.7. Формы организации педагогического процесса
  10. СЕМИНАРЫ:
  11. 4. ОРГАНИЗАЦИЯ СОЦИОЛОГИЧЕСКОГО СОПРОВОЖДЕНИЯ ОБРАЗОВАТЕЛЬНОГО ПРОЦЕССА В ВУЗЕ
  12. Глава 2. ПЕДАГОГИЧЕСКИЙ ПРОЦЕСС КАК СПОСОБ ОРГАНИЗАЦИИ ВОСПИ-ТАТЕЛЬНЫХ ОТНОШЕНИЙ
  13. Вопросы и задания к семинарам
  14. 1.3.2. Функции социологии социальной сферы и уровни организации изучения социальных процессов
  15. Процессы концентрации и монополизации СМИ. Новые формы организации информационных предприятий (издательские дома, группы, концерны, холдинги, «империя СИМ» и т.п.).